Braves option Ryan Weber to minors, recall Dario Alvarez

ATLANTA (AP) – The Atlanta Braves have optioned right-hander Ryan Weber to Triple-A Gwinnett and recalled left-hander Dario Alvarez. The Braves claimed Alvarez on waivers from the New York Mets on May 25. Alvarez, who will join Atlanta’s bullpen, posed a 1.12 ERA in eight innings at Gwinnett. Mets reacquire Kelly Johnson from Braves

NEW YORK (AP) – Kelly Johnson is back with the New York Mets. The Mets acquired the utilityman from the Atlanta Braves on Wednesday for right-hander Akeel Morris.
